this is a weird *** glitch. its almost like a creepy pasta thing.
im able to install DaedalusX64 on my ps vita threw total noobs exploit.
every game that i usually play worked just as they did on my psp, except majora's mask...
now i know most of you are thinking..(another BEN like troll) if you dont know what BEN is, go google it.
but im sure this glitch will happen to anybody trying to play Zelda mm on daedalusx64 rv777(on there vita, not sure about psp)
the game starts as usual with link riding epona threw those woods. skull kid shows up and blah blah blah,
but as soon as you actually start playing the game, link dies on the spot. when he revives he has no sword or shield and all items and equipment are replaced with the ocarina of time....now having the ocarina so early i didn't have to go threw the deku scrub part of trying to get it back. i talked to the mask salesman and he turns me right back to link. i played up to when i get the fairy from the pond in clock town. as soon as i get the fairy link dies in the water...again.. i want play the right way. i don't wanna go threw the game without having a sword. any suggestions on how to fix this?
